Wire Transfer is a direct bank-to-bank payment method that can be used for casino deposits and, where supported, withdrawals. For players in Ontario, it can be especially useful when larger transaction amounts, direct settlement and familiar banking procedures matter more than instant processing.
The experience differs from cards and e-wallets because transfers normally pass through banking networks and may require additional processing time. Before choosing a Wire Transfer casino, players should compare minimum amounts, payout support, bank fees, account verification, currencies and the operator's internal withdrawal policy.
A Wire Transfer moves funds directly between financial institutions. For deposits, the casino usually provides banking details together with a reference that allows the operator to identify the incoming transaction and credit it to the correct player account.
Withdrawals follow the reverse route. After the casino approves a payout and completes any required account checks, funds are sent to the player's verified bank account. The total time therefore depends on both the casino's processing period and the banks involved.
Depositing by Wire Transfer usually involves more manual steps than using a card, but the process is straightforward when the casino provides clear banking instructions. Players should copy all payment details carefully and use the exact reference supplied by the operator.
Wire Transfer can be particularly useful for larger casino withdrawals because the funds are sent directly to a bank account. It is not usually the fastest payout method, but it can provide a practical option when digital wallets or cards have lower transaction limits.
Players should separate the casino's approval time from the banking period. A withdrawal may remain pending while the operator performs verification before the payment enters the banking network.
Wire Transfer serves a different purpose from instant casino payment methods. Cards and e-wallets are often more convenient for smaller deposits, while direct bank transfers can make more sense for players who prioritize transaction capacity, bank settlement and straightforward withdrawals.
Wire Transfer costs depend on more than the casino itself. A bank may charge for outgoing or incoming transfers, while intermediary institutions can also affect the final amount received. Players should therefore check both casino-side and bank-side fees before sending larger amounts.
Currency conversion is another important factor for Ontario players. If the casino account and bank transfer use different currencies, an exchange rate may be applied during processing. For higher-value transactions, even a relatively small conversion margin can noticeably affect the final balance.
A Wire Transfer deposit may qualify for a welcome bonus or another promotion, but eligibility depends on the individual casino. Payment methods accepted for regular deposits are not always included in every promotional campaign.
Players should confirm payment eligibility before initiating a transfer specifically to claim an offer. The wagering requirement, qualifying minimum deposit, maximum bet and eligible games should also be reviewed before bonus funds are activated.
